How to Use the Device Step by Step
Correct handling helps reduce unnecessary support issues and makes the device easier for retail staff to explain.
1. Inspect the device before testing
Check the mouthpiece, shell, charging port, and airflow area. Make sure there is no visible damage, loose part, or blocked opening before use or resale inspection.
2. Remove protective packaging
If the hardware comes with silicone caps, stickers, or protective covers, remove them fully before testing. Leaving protective parts in place can make the device seem defective when it is not.
3. Use a slow and steady draw
Most devices in this format are draw-activated. A slow, steady inhale usually gives a better response than a hard pull. This also helps confirm whether airflow and activation are working correctly.
4. Charge only when needed
If the device shows weak response or no reaction, check the battery first. Use a suitable charging cable and a stable power source. Avoid low-quality chargers during batch testing.
5. Store inventory correctly
Keep the hardware in a cool, dry environment. Avoid direct sunlight, high heat, or unstable warehouse conditions. Proper storage helps protect hardware consistency before resale.

Common Issues and Quick Checks
No response when inhaling
First confirm that all protective packaging has been removed. Then check battery level, airflow path, and charging contact condition.
Weak airflow
Weak airflow may come from blockage, poor storage conditions, or rough handling during transport. For wholesale orders, sample testing several units from each batch can help identify issues early.
Charging but still not performing well
Check the cable, charging source, and charging port cleanliness. If multiple units show the same issue, buyers should document the batch and contact the supplier before distribution.
What to Check Before Ordering in Bulk
Before placing a large order, buyers should evaluate more than appearance. A good wholesale device should be stable, consistent, and easy to support after sale.
Activation consistency
The draw response should feel stable across units. Inconsistent activation can create complaints in retail channels.
Body finish and assembly
Check shell alignment, mouthpiece fit, charging port quality, and overall finish. These details affect shelf presentation and buyer confidence.
Packaging and branding options
If you are building a private label or resale project, confirm whether logo service, custom packaging, and carton labeling are available.
MOQ, samples, and lead time
Ask about minimum order quantity, sample availability, production time, and shipping support before confirming a larger purchase.
